The South Central Transit Authority (SCTA) is hereby committed to comply with prohibitions against discrimination on the basis of race, color, creed, national origin, sex, age, or handicap as set forth in the Civil Rights Act of 1964, as amended, and Section 19 of the UMT Act of 1982.
